BAHAWALPUR, May 12 (APP): Associate Professor at the Department of Soil Science, the Islamia University of Bahawalpur Dr. Azhar Hussain has won the prestigious Prof. Dr. Muhammad Arshad Innovative Concept Award 2026 in a national-level competition organized by the Soil Science Society of Pakistan.
The award recognized Dr. Azhar Hussain’s innovative research concept in the category of High Efficiency Fertilizer for Higher Soil pH, which was acknowledged as a significant contribution to the field of soil science and sustainable agriculture. Along with the honor, he also received prize money for his achievement. The award was presented during the 21st International Congress of the Soil Science Society of Pakistan held at the University of Poonch Rawalakot in Azad Kashmir.
The competition was jointly organized by the Soil Science Society of Pakistan, Microbial Biotechnologies Pvt. Ltd., and internationally renowned scientist Dr. Shabeer A. Shahid to promote innovative research and scientific advancement in agriculture and environmental sciences.
Vice Chancellor Prof. Dr. Muhammad Kamran, Dean Faculty of Agriculture and Environment Prof. Dr. Tanveer Hussain Turabi, and Chairman Department of Soil Science Prof. Dr. Maqshoof Ahmed congratulated Dr. Azhar Hussain on his outstanding achievement and termed it a matter of pride for the university and the academic community.
